如何根据表单选择显示不同的子表单?

时间:2019-06-11 13:45:59

标签: html forms

我正在使用一个Web界面,该界面根据表单提交将信息添加到数据库中。

假设我们要在数据库中添加“车辆”。 车辆具有三个字段:“类型”,“品牌”和“颜色”。

尽管这三个字段都是可见的,但是当我们选择汽车时,我们只希望看到与汽车有关的“品牌”和“颜色”选项。摩托车也是如此。

如何根据父项的选择在后两个字段中显示选项?

我一直在研究为每组选项制作单独的表单,对它们进行分类,然后根据这些内容进行显示,但是(如果我错了,请纠正我)我不相信CSS可以动态修改。 / p>

<form class="Tester" action = "/submitSelection.php" method = "post">
    <select size = "1">
        <option value = "Cars">Cars</option>
             <!--if Cars selected, makes are "Toyota" "Dodge"-->
    <option value = "Motorcycles">Motorcycles</option>
             <!--if Motorcycles selected, makes are "Yamaha" "Harley"-->
    </select>
    <input type="submit">
</form>

我想基于上述形式隐藏或修改后一种选项,但没有办法这样做。

0 个答案:

没有答案